Dyan Cannon spent decades as one of Hollywood’s most recognizable stars, admired for her charm, wit, and strong screen presence. Her life often appeared like a classic Hollywood success story, with a career that crossed generations and genres. She earned three Oscar nominations, several Golden Globe nominations, and even received a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ame in 1983, securing her place in film history. Audiences remember her roles in Bob & Carol & Ted & Alice, Heaven Can Wait, The Last of Sheila, and Deathtrap, where she skillfully blended humor with emotional depth.

One of the most significant parts of her life was her marriage to Cary Grant. After a short courtship, they married in the early 1960s, despite a large age gap—she was 28 and he was 61. Cannon later shared that the relationship became difficult, saying Grant tried to control aspects of her life, from her appearance to her career, which caused her to “lose touch” with herself. The marriage ended after just three years, leaving a lasting emotional impact.

Even so, Cannon has said her feelings were genuine, and she held no hidden motives. Their daughter, Jennifer, born in 1966, remained a meaningful connection between them long after the divorce, symbolizing the bond they once shared.

In later years, Cannon continued to attract public attention. Photos of her in her late 80s, simply walking her dogs, sparked mixed reactions online and showed how women in the spotlight still face scrutiny as they age.

Now in her late 80s, Cannon focuses on peace and personal fulfillment. She credits her faith and life experiences for helping her grow stronger and more reflective, ultimately describing herself with simple contentment: “a happy puppy now.”
